Amplification decay of Er-doped H2-loaded fiber caused by UV exposure

Not Accessible

Your library or personal account may give you access

Abstract

Twofold decrease in the amplification of the UV-irradiated hydrogen-loaded Er3+-doped silica fiber was observed. This effect has to be taken into accont at the DFB fiber laser design.
